Yes, it is possible. Most DO schools have very little research, although TCOM and MSU have a lot of opportunities (at least for a DO school). If you know you want a career in research, it would be more practical to aim for an MD program. Besides doing research at your med school, there are one-year research fellowships, but it seems like they have a DO-bias. Good luck!
